The AutoCity (ICAD V) project site is located in Abu Dhabi in the area south of Mussaffah, west of E20 and north of E11 highways. The AutoCity (ICAD V) site is just south of other ICAD developments namely ICAD I, II, III and IV. The AutoCity (ICAD V) site is about 13, 722, 004 square meters in area. The proposed AutoCity (ICAD V) Development is divided into 3-Zoing sectors namely; Zone 1-Commercial Zone, Zone 2-Workshop/Heavy Vehicle and Zone 3-Light Industries.

The Um Al Aish Liquefied Petroleum Gas filling (bottling) plant is being constructed by Kuwait Oil Tanker Company (KOTC) to cater for the LPG needs of the growing population of Kuwait.
The site is designed to process LPG, which will be delivered by road tankers or other means from the refinery or other source and transferred into mounded LPG storage vessels (6 nos). The LPG will be pumped from the storage tanks to the main filling hall, private filling hall, or loaded into the road tankers.
